前言 链表是一种物理存储结构上非连续的数据结构,数据的逻辑顺序是通过链表中的指针链接次序实现相互勾连. 链表相对数组而言有很多不同之处,在特定场景下能发挥独特的优势. 例如链表的插入和删除操作比数组效率高,数组需要改变其他元素的位置,而链表只需要改变指针的指向. javascript中没有直接生成链表的api,但仍然可以利用语言本身的特性实现一条链表并完成其他操作. 链表的实现 链表的数据结构如下图,每一个节点都包含一条数据和指向下一个节点的索引. 如果获取了链表中的某一个节点,比如第一个节点,那么就可以获


版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容,请联系我们,一经查实,本站将立刻删除。
如需转载请保留出处:https://51itzy.com/kjqy/168582.html